Given Input numbers are 225, 911, 154, 951
To find the GCD of numbers using factoring list out all the divisors of each number
Divisors of 225
List of positive integer divisors of 225 that divides 225 without a remainder.
1, 3, 5, 9, 15, 25, 45, 75, 225
Divisors of 911
List of positive integer divisors of 911 that divides 911 without a remainder.
1, 911
Divisors of 154
List of positive integer divisors of 154 that divides 154 without a remainder.
1, 2, 7, 11, 14, 22, 77, 154
Divisors of 951
List of positive integer divisors of 951 that divides 951 without a remainder.
1, 3, 317, 951
Greatest Common Divisior
We found the divisors of 225, 911, 154, 951 . The biggest common divisior number is the GCD number.
So the Greatest Common Divisior 225, 911, 154, 951 is 1.
Therefore, GCD of numbers 225, 911, 154, 951 is 1
Given Input Data is 225, 911, 154, 951
Make a list of Prime Factors of all the given numbers initially
Prime Factorization of 225 is 3 x 3 x 5 x 5
Prime Factorization of 911 is 911
Prime Factorization of 154 is 2 x 7 x 11
Prime Factorization of 951 is 3 x 317
The above numbers do not have any common prime factor. So GCD is 1
